Frequently Asked Questions about Crypto Voluntary Disclosure

What you should know before consulting on crypto voluntary disclosure

What is a crypto voluntary disclosure?

A crypto voluntary disclosure allows crypto investors to retrospectively declare undeclared gains to avoid potential criminal prosecution. Such a disclosure must fully and accurately contain all relevant tax information. If conducted correctly, the voluntary disclosure can have an exonerating effect, provided the tax authorities have not yet discovered the undeclared gains. The goal is to retroactively fulfill tax obligations and thereby avoid criminal consequences.

When is a crypto voluntary disclosure necessary?

A crypto voluntary disclosure is necessary when gains from trading cryptocurrencies have not been declared to the tax office in the past. This particularly applies to cases where crypto investors have made gains through buying and selling cryptocurrencies or through mining. To avoid criminal consequences, the voluntary disclosure should be made before the tax office becomes aware of the undeclared income.

How does a crypto voluntary disclosure work?

The process of a crypto voluntary disclosure begins with gathering all relevant documents that prove the undeclared gains. These documents must cover all affected tax years comprehensively. Subsequently, the voluntary disclosure is submitted to the competent tax office. It is advisable to seek legal support throughout the process to ensure that the disclosure meets all legal requirements and is indeed exonerating.

What does a crypto voluntary disclosure cost?

The costs for a crypto voluntary disclosure consist of the taxes to be paid, any interest that may accrue, and the fees for legal advice. The specific amounts depend on the amount of undeclared gains and the number of affected tax years. Legal advisory fees vary depending on the complexity of the case. International Crypto Matters and Voluntary Disclosure

Backgrounds and the right strategy for clients

The international dimension of cryptocurrencies presents a particular challenge in voluntary disclosure. Especially in Wiesbaden, where many well-off investors with international connections reside, the importance of cross-border tax issues cannot be underestimated. Cryptocurrencies know no borders, leading to complex tax obligations in various countries. The legal frameworks vary greatly and require a precise analysis to avoid potential tax offenses. For crypto investors, it is therefore essential to be aware of international tax laws and their impact on their investments.

A central legal aspect is the consideration of international tax agreements and the application of the Exchange of Information under the Common Reporting Standard (CRS). This mechanism enables the automatic exchange of tax information between states. For crypto traders, this means that their transactions and gains may become known to multiple tax authorities. Failure to comply with reporting obligations can have severe tax criminal consequences. In this context, the exonerating voluntary disclosure is an important tool to avoid sanctions. An effective voluntary disclosure must be complete and timely to ensure immunity.

The requirements for an effective voluntary disclosure are high and precisely regulated by legal provisions. A complete and truthful disclosure of undeclared crypto gains is essential to achieve immunity. It is crucial to consider all relevant tax years and submit the necessary tax returns retroactively. Additionally, the taxpayer must promptly pay the taxes due. According to § 371 AO, the voluntary disclosure is only exonerating if it occurs before the discovery of the offense.
